It is about a couple of week since a little dead-end system in the ass-end of Immensea went from just another staging system in Null-sec space to a battlefield with legendary status over night. So legendary that in the space of 48 hours after the end of the following downtime (which happened to break standings... good job breaking stuff again CCP) people who previously had no idea what EVE Online is are now interested in its vast and crazy politics and economics. I have buddies at work who are gamers but refuse to start playing EVE because they know of the commitment required and claim they don't have the time, but the Battle of B-R5RB (henceforth known as "Titanomachy") have pushed them just a little closer to the deep end of the pool and it wouldn't take much to see them dive in.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
The way it happened from my spectator's perspective, having nothing to do with any of the coalitions (more on this later):</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
At around 11AM last Monday I get a message from my buddy Cartboard Box that said the following: "PL just lost 3 titans, losing more as we speak". I asked if this was another Asakai event (some dude jumping his Titan to the bridging cyno) but the answer was swift... "Someone forgot to pay the sov bill in the staging system. CFC went balls deep". The rest of that afternoon had me poking at CB for more info as more and more titans were dying, time dilation started kicking in, and all Hell broke lose.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
When I got home the roles were reversed as I was the one with access to the streams and #tweetfleet on Twitter, and as the evening advanced my jaw kept digging a bigger dent in the floor. First the smashing of the previous "titans killed in a single battle" which was 12. And then the 20 mark, 30, 40, 50... at that point reports started getting different from one source to the next. Some sources were saying that over 100 titans had died while others were very conservative at around 40. It would take CCP going through the logs to find out, and a few short days after the battle, they delivered <a href="http://community.eveonline.com/news/dev-blogs/the-bloodbath-of-b-r5rb/">the results</a>. Of course I had to explain to tons of people who were now discovering this game about space conquests and "how in the world does one lose 300 thousand US dollars worth of internet spaceships made of pixels?!". I could scarcely believe it myself and had to do the the ISK/USD conversion by hand multiple times to be convinced.</div>

What do you do when you have limited play time and still want to kill stuff? Well, you camp a well-travelled gate of course! Having escaped or died from a ton of these in my time, I do enjoy turning the tables and preying on the hapless unscouted capsuleer once in a while, even though I much prefer fast roaming gangs and actual fleet engagements. While on one side gate camping maybe the crudest form of EVE PvP, it is also the least stressful and it's a good opportunity to get to know the new people you fly with and also have a good laugh, all the while staying on high alert with our ears constantly straining to hear news from the scout on the other side who could be calling in something juicy at any moment.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
We also do keep our ears to the ground for anything that may appear in the neighboring systems, like a Bhaalgorn who looked like he wanted to play Station Games™ will an alliance mate; he would have died quite nicely too if only said alliance mate hadn't aggressed him first, allowing the Blood Raider boat to dock up after getting melted to half armor. Mate swore he was aggressed first and even took a screenshot of the combat logs, ready to petition. A quick look, a massive facepalm and a strong advice NOT to send this to CCP later, we did have a good laugh about it.</div>

I was happy to find out that pretty much all the mech controls are exactly the same as in the previous Mechwarrior titles so it didn't take me much time to find my way around them. Because I don't have a Founders account and have yet to buy some Mechwarrior Credits (MC for short) I had to start making C-bills with one of the trial mechs. At the time of my first log-in and of this writing the choices are the Jenner, the Cicada, the Catapult K2 and the Atlas. I've always leaned more towards heavy and assault mechs because of my reckless piloting (some things never change!) but this particular Atlas is clearly the worst of all the available variants. The Cat-K2 on the other hand is one of the mechs I fell in love with in the Mektek version of Mech4:Mercs. Where the standard Catapult is a well-known missile boat, the K2 version is a PPC equiped sniper/brawler. In other words, exactly my play style! The disadvantage is that it is prone to overheating, especially in hot environments like the Caustic Valley map. But looking at the mechs available for purchase it was still one of my favorites so I proceeded to start making C-bills to buy one. The trial mechs are great for money-making but you don't get experience from them. So when I finally reached 6 million C-bills I made my purchase and started looking at my upgrade options. But upgrading meant more C-bills so I kept the original loadout for a while.</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
Like any Mechwarrior title mech customization is not only a possibility, it is a must. Everybody has a different play style and need different qualities about their mechs. My play style is quite simple... a tad dangerous and sometimes almost suicidal but that's the way I like it. I like to go in fast, hit hard, be able to take a beating, and have the speed to GTFO if fecal matter hits the ventilator. In its standard loadout the Cat-K2 is a decent brawler but the dangerous heat levels mean you have to go easy on the trigger. Also, the regular PPCs work like they do in Classic Battletech: there is a 90 meter minimal range to get full damage. Point blank hits are negligible. So what I ended up doing was this:</div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<a href="http://mwo.smurfy-net.de/mechlab#i=19&l=23cb63849d039e1ad01880cfafafe5c55224af5f">Catapult CPLT-K2 a la Cozmik</a></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
<br /></div>
<div style="text-align: justify;">
The first step is to completely strip the mech, including the engine. I then upgraded the mech to use double heat sinks, and upgraded the internal structure to Endosteel; the weapons I wanted to use aren't that big or heavy but I still had plenty of space. It also allowed me to put in a bigger engine, making the mech faster. The medium lasers and machine guns got installed back in, but I replaced the PPCs with shorter-ranged but just as hard-hitting large pulse lasers, which happen to heat up a lot less. I was also able to add an anti-missile system... very handy that! One ton of AMS ammo and another ton feeding both machine guns was plenty enough; I have run out of AMS ammo only once so far, and never ran out of MG ammo. I then filled up all the available slots with double heat sinks and was still able to max out my armor. So all in all I have the same damage output, but because it runs cooler I can fire a lot more often. I'm not fast enough to catch the light mechs or the faster mediums, but I have no trouble getting behind most heavies and assaults to literally backstab them. And the maximum armor makes it tough; I have stood head-to-head with some assault mechs and they ended up on the short end of the stick. I have also been taken out by shots to the head but oh well, that's part of the game :)</div>
